Heirloom Tomato Bruschetta
Serves 1210 mins prep5 mins cook
Before the summer ends, celebrate the season with this super quick and easy Heirloom Tomato Bruschetta. Slice four ripe heirloom tomatoes, and place them on top of French bread slices and fresh mozzarella slices to make this beautiful appetizer.

Instructions
0 Slice the baguette into even rounds. 1 Brush the bread with the olive oil using 2 Toast the bread rounds on a HOT grill for 5 minutes or toast in the oven at 400F for 7-10 minutes. 3 When the bread is golden brown and toasted, layer with the cheese and tomatoes. Add the basil. 4 Top each slice with a drizzle of olive oil and balsamic vinegar, then add a little salt and pepper to finish each. 5 Enjoy immediately!View original recipe
